What Professional Orthodontic Care Actually Involves

At its foundation, orthodontics corrects the alignment of teeth and the relationship between the upper and lower jaws. Conditions treated under the orthodontics category span subtle bite irregularities and minor rotations all the way to jaw relationships that affect chewing and speech. Knowing which issues you have demands a comprehensive evaluation — never a generic solution.

Orthodontics serves far more people than many realize. Even though most people think of teenagers with wired teeth, adults represent a growing groups pursuing orthodontic correction. Interceptive orthodontics for growing patients can sometimes be advised as early as age seven to guide jaw development.

Past the cosmetic benefits, orthodontics directly affects long-term dental function. Properly aligned teeth are much simpler to brush and floss around, which helps prevent cavities, gum disease, and tooth wear. A well-aligned jaw relationship can also ease TMJ discomfort that many people never connect was caused by a misaligned bite.

ClearWave's Orthodontics Care Options

ClearWave Dental & Aesthetics offers a broad selection of orthodontics solutions tailored to individual situations, patient preferences, and clinical requirements. The following outlines the specific treatments provided by our orthodontics team:

  • Traditional Metal Braces — Reliable and versatile, metal braces apply consistent pressure through bonded hardware to progressively move teeth into their correct positions. Most appropriate for significant crowding or bite issues across all ages.
  • Aesthetic Ceramic Braces — Offering the same correction as metal braces but using tooth-colored or clear brackets that blend with the natural color of teeth. A popular choice among professional patients who prefer a subtler look during treatment.
  • Transparent Aligner Systems — Employing a sequence of custom-fabricated, removable trays to gradually shift teeth without bonded brackets. Available brands and systems include clinically validated aligner systems individualized from impression to final tray.
  • Early Childhood Orthodontic Intervention — Designed for younger patients typically between the ages of 7 and 10 to correct jaw growth patterns before problems worsen. May minimize the extent of comprehensive orthodontics in adolescence.
  • Fixed and Removable Retainers — Key to keeping the alignment gains during active orthodontic treatment. Fixed lingual wire and removable Hawley or clear options are available based on clinical recommendations and patient preference.
  • Maxillary Expansion Appliances — Used to widen the upper jaw in growing patients to correct crossbites. A non-surgical, appliance-based approach that can eliminate the need for tooth extractions later.
  • Orthodontic Treatment for Adults — Carefully tailored orthodontics treatment plans for adult patients who missed treatment earlier. Subtle treatment methods, accommodating hours, and collaboration across multiple dental specialties ensure adult treatment is more accessible than ever.
  • Bite Correction and Jaw Alignment — Targeting overbites, underbites, crossbites, and open bites through strategic bracket positioning and elastics to relieve strain on jaw joints and muscles.

Orthodontics FAQ

Many individuals reach out with comparable uncertainties around orthodontics. The following covers direct answers to the most frequently raised topics.

How much does orthodontics treatment typically cost?

Orthodontic treatment costs ranges widely based on which treatment method is used, how involved the correction is, and how long it takes. In general, comprehensive orthodontics treatment may range from $3,500 to $8,500 based on appliance type and case length. A number of dental coverage plans include an orthodontic benefit that reduces out-of-pocket costs significantly. Flexible payment options including interest-free financing and flexible monthly payment plans so cost doesn't become a barrier.

How long does orthodontics treatment take?

How long orthodontics takes depends on several factors including the severity of misalignment, the patient's age, and the type of appliance. Less involved treatment sometimes wraps up in under a year. More involved cases often take one and a half to two and a half years to finish all phases of movement. Our clinical team will give you a realistic timeline estimate during the planning appointment.

How do I choose between braces and clear aligners?

Fixed appliances and aligner systems achieve outstanding alignment outcomes across a broad spectrum of orthodontic problems, but each has unique advantages and limitations. Fixed brackets stay in place throughout treatment and require no patient compliance decisions. Clear aligners are removable for eating, brushing, and special occasions but require disciplined wear of 20-22 hours per day. Our clinical providers will assess your specific case and identify the method best matched to your orthodontic goals and schedule.

Is there an age limit for orthodontic care?

Adults of any age can pursue orthodontic care in seeking orthodontics. Orthodontic forces work at any point after the permanent teeth have fully emerged as long as the supporting bone and gum tissue are healthy. Grown patients sometimes find slightly slower tooth movement than children or teenagers, but results are just as satisfying. Countless adult orthodontics patients choose clear aligners or ceramic braces to reduce the appearance of hardware.

How long do retainers have to be worn after treatment?

Wearing a retainer after orthodontics is non-negotiable. The biological reality is that teeth want to return to earlier positions once active treatment ends. Most patients begin with wearing retainers all day and night for a period after treatment, eventually reducing to nighttime-only use after that adjustment period. With consistent wear, retainers can preserve your results indefinitely.
